Output ecc5f105db5b2905abdb09439cd2d33df5dcf6385ab040583a28ec99f728291b:0

value
122593442
script pubkey
OP_0 OP_PUSHBYTES_20 4c52703406a06e03e43a7b79e4d4c1608d861ecf
address
bc1qf3f8qdqx5phq8ep60du7f4xpvzxcv8k0adu3tv
transaction
ecc5f105db5b2905abdb09439cd2d33df5dcf6385ab040583a28ec99f728291b
confirmations
161857
spent
true